new Firefox Quantum keeps not responing at every new web page
Since updating my Firefox to Quantum today I keep get 'not responding' every time I click on one of my bookmarks. Sometimes I have to click several times before it eventually gets there. I have gone back to version 56.0.2 64bit but the problem is still there. The delay is often between 5 and 15 seconds before the next web page appears.
I use Windows 10 64bit professional. Please help.

I am not sure if I have done the right thing but it does seem to be working OK now.
I have gone back to Firefox version 56.0.2 , gone into my profile in my pc folders and deleted places.sqlite , I restarted Firefox and all seems OK. I am not sure about upgrading to Quantum yet.
I noted that the old places.sqlite was 20480KB in size and the new one created is 5120KB. Not really sure what I have done but so far so good.

hmm, your profile already looks freshly reset - perhaps there is some corruption in the database that stores your bookmarks & history.
i'd suggest going to the bookmarks library (ctrl+shift+b) where you'll find an import & backup section. from there create a backup of your existing profile on the desktop. afterwards you can create a fresh profile: Profile Manager - Create, remove or switch Firefox profiles & then import the backup file from your desktop.
You can check for problems with the places.sqlite database (bookmarks and history) in the Firefox profile folder.
- use "Verify Integrity" on the "Help -> Troubleshooting Information" (about:support) page

If "Verify Integrity" on the "Help -> Troubleshooting Information" (about:support) page can't repair the places.sqlite database then remove all places.sqlite file(s) in the Firefox profile folder to make Firefox rebuild the places.sqlite database from the most recent JSON backup in the bookmarkbackups folder.
- keep backup copies of places.sqlite and possible places.sqlite.corrupt in case a new places.sqlite database has to be created
